Why I threatened to kill JNI Secretary-General – Nephew

Operation Safe Haven has arrested one Aliyu Tijjani, a nephew of the Secretary General of Janma’atu Nasril Islam , Dr Khalid Aliyu, for disguising his voice and sending death threats to the religious leader.
